Ceiling Fan Wiring Questions
What is involved in ceiling fan wiring? Ceiling fan wiring includes connecting the fan to existing electrical circuits, ensuring proper grounding, and installing control switches or remotes as needed.
Can existing wiring support a ceiling fan? Existing wiring may support a ceiling fan if it meets electrical requirements; a professional can verify compatibility and make necessary upgrades.
Is it necessary to turn off power before wiring a ceiling fan? Yes, turning off power at the circuit breaker is essential to safely install or modify ceiling fan wiring.
What types of ceiling fan wiring projects are common? Typical projects include installing new fans, replacing outdated wiring, and upgrading switches or control systems for better functionality.
